The @dorsetwildlife.bsky.social Brownsea lagoon was packed this AM
Avocet 320
Grey Plov 3
Curlew 26
Blackwit 293
Barwit 22
Redshank 157
Greenshank 14
Knot 4
Turnstone 5
Dunlin 94
Spoony 56 in AE & NC2F
